Benjamin Netanyahu's office (click here) has said that the Israeli Prime Minister and representatives of the so-called Board of Peace "had deep and constructive discussions" in Jerusalem on Monday.

"It was agreed to establish two working groups, one on disarmament and demilitarization of Gaza, which both Israel and the Board of Peace are determined should be prompt and completed before any reconstruction happens in Gaza," Netanyahu's office said in a statement seen by DW's Tania Krämer in Jerusalem.

"A second working group will focus on sanitation, clean water and other public health issues for the people of Gaza and which also impact the people of Israel," it said.

AFP cited an Israeli official as saying that Netanyahu had also asked that a US general supervise Hamas surrendering its weapons. How exactly Hamas is to be disarmed, when, and what happens to the weapons has been a recurring sticking point in the talks.
